💡实话实说:

用最专业的技术、最实惠的价格、最真诚的态度服务大家。无论最终合作与否,咱们都是朋友,能帮的地方我绝不含糊。买卖不成仁义在,这就是我的做人原则。

摘要

随着互联网技术的快速发展,电子商务已成为现代商业活动中不可或缺的一部分。图书电子商务平台作为传统图书行业数字化转型的重要载体,为用户提供了便捷的图书浏览、购买和管理功能,同时也为商家降低了运营成本并扩大了销售渠道。然而,现有的部分图书电商平台仍存在系统性能不足、用户体验较差、功能单一等问题,亟需通过现代化的技术架构进行优化。本设计旨在构建一个高效、稳定且用户友好的图书电子商务平台,满足用户在线购书的需求,同时为管理员提供便捷的后台管理功能。关键词:电子商务、图书管理、在线购物、SpringBoot、Vue、MySQL。

本系统采用前后端分离的架构设计,后端基于SpringBoot框架实现业务逻辑和数据处理,前端使用Vue.js构建动态用户界面,数据库采用MySQL进行数据存储。系统功能主要包括用户注册与登录、图书分类展示、购物车管理、订单支付、后台图书管理及用户管理等模块。通过整合第三方支付接口,系统实现了安全的在线支付功能。此外,系统还支持图书评价、搜索筛选及数据统计分析,提升了用户的购物体验和管理员的工作效率。关键词:前后端分离、用户管理、订单支付、数据统计、第三方接口。

数据表

用户信息数据表

用户信息数据表用于存储平台注册用户的基本信息,用户ID是该表的主键,注册时间通过函数自动生成。该表记录用户的登录凭证、个人信息及账户状态,结构表如表3-1所示。

字段名 数据类型 是否为空 说明
user_id BIGINT 用户唯一标识
username VARCHAR(50) 用户登录名
password_hash VARCHAR(100) 加密后的密码
email VARCHAR(100) 用户邮箱
phone_number VARCHAR(20) 用户手机号
register_time DATETIME 注册时间
last_login DATETIME 最后登录时间
account_status TINYINT 账户状态(0正常,1冻结)
图书信息数据表

图书信息数据表存储平台销售的图书信息,图书ID是该表的主键,上架时间通过函数自动生成。该表记录图书的基本属性、库存及销售状态,结构表如表3-2所示。

字段名 数据类型 是否为空 说明
book_id BIGINT 图书唯一标识
title VARCHAR(100) 图书名称
author VARCHAR(50) 作者
publisher VARCHAR(50) 出版社
publish_date DATE 出版日期
isbn VARCHAR(20) ISBN编号
price DECIMAL(10,2) 图书价格
stock_quantity INT 库存数量
category_id BIGINT 所属分类ID
shelf_time DATETIME 上架时间
sales_volume INT 销量
订单信息数据表

订单信息数据表记录用户提交的订单信息,订单ID是该表的主键,下单时间通过函数自动生成。该表存储订单的基本信息、支付状态及物流信息,结构表如表3-3所示。

字段名 数据类型 是否为空 说明
order_id BIGINT 订单唯一标识
user_id BIGINT 下单用户ID
total_amount DECIMAL(10,2) 订单总金额
payment_method VARCHAR(20) 支付方式
payment_status TINYINT 支付状态(0未支付,1已支付)
order_time DATETIME 下单时间
delivery_address VARCHAR(200) 收货地址
tracking_number VARCHAR(50) 物流单号
order_status TINYINT 订单状态(0待发货,1已发货,2已完成)

博主介绍:

🎓 江南大学计算机科学与技术专业在读研究生 | CSDN博客专家 | Java技术爱好者
在校期间积极参与实验室项目研发,现为CSDN特邀作者、掘金优质创作者。专注于Java开发、Spring
Boot框架、前后端分离技术及常见毕设项目实现。 📊 数据展示:
全网粉丝30W+,累计指导毕业设计1000+项目,原创技术文章200+篇,GitHub项目获赞5K+ 🎯 核心服务:
专业毕业设计指导、项目源码开发、技术答疑解惑,用学生视角理解学生需求,提供最贴心的技术帮助。

系统介绍:

【毕业设计】SpringBoot+Vue+MySQL 图书电子商务网站平台源码+数据库+论文+部署文档,拿走直接用(附源码,数据库,视频,可提供说明文档(通过AIGC技术包括:MySQL、VueJS、ElementUI、(Python或者Java或者.NET)等等功能如图所示。可以滴我获取详细的视频介绍

功能参考截图:

在这里插入图片描述
在这里插入图片描述
在这里插入图片描述
在这里插入图片描述
在这里插入图片描述

系统架构参考:
在这里插入图片描述
视频演示:

可以直接联系我查看详细视频,个性签名!

在这里插入图片描述

项目案例参考:
在这里插入图片描述
在这里插入图片描述
在这里插入图片描述

最后再唠叨一句:

可以直接联系我查看详细视频,个性签名!
遇见即是缘,欢迎交流,你别地能找到的源码我都有!!!

Logo

有“AI”的1024 = 2048,欢迎大家加入2048 AI社区

更多推荐